2025 Christmas Day NFL Games: The Ultimate Holiday Football Showdown
The holiday season is synonymous with many traditions, but few are as deeply ingrained in American culture as the NFL's Christmas Day games. This year, football fans are in for a real treat as the league has curated an exceptional lineup of matchups to grace our television screens on December 25th, 2025.
The National Football League has long recognized the unique draw of Christmas Day football, and the 2025 slate promises to deliver high-stakes, edge-of-your-seat excitement. With three highly anticipated games scheduled, viewers will be treated to a veritable feast of gridiron action as they settle in to enjoy the festivities.
First up, the Dallas Cowboys will face off against the Washington Commanders in a fierce NFC East divisional rivalry. The Cowboys, led by their dynamic quarterback and MVP candidate, will be looking to solidify their playoff position and secure a crucial win against their longtime foes from the nation's capital. Meanwhile, the Commanders, buoyed by a resurgent season, will be aiming to pull off an upset and keep their own postseason dreams alive.
As the afternoon progresses, the focus will shift to the Motor City, where the Detroit Lions will host the Minnesota Vikings in an important NFC North clash. The Lions, long the perennial underdogs of the division, have finally found their footing and are poised to make a serious push for the playoffs. However, they'll have their hands full against a talented Vikings squad led by a seasoned veteran quarterback and a fearsome defense.
The nightcap of the Christmas Day tripleheader will feature a high-stakes AFC West showdown between the Denver Broncos and the Kansas City Chiefs. This matchup has the potential to be a preview of the conference championship, as both teams have emerged as legitimate Super Bowl contenders. The Broncos, led by their dynamic young signal-caller, will be seeking to exact revenge on the Chiefs, who have dominated the division in recent years.
